Bemerkungen | I was on a hill facing the NE looking at the Milky Way to the left and the (Pleiades?) on the right, clear sky, and dark. The horizon is a ridge, two miles away across the valley. I was sitting and looking straight at the the event location when it appeared until it disappeared. I was aware that I might want to report this so I noted the location on the horizon via landmarks, the height above the horizon using my outstretched hand (two fingers at the beginning, one at the end), the duration (4s +/-) as well as the time it occurred (8:19ish pm), all immediately after the event. This morning I used Google Earth to get the GPS locations that follow. My point of view was exactly: 47.221325, -121.001943, elevation 2373'. My landmark on the horizon ridge top for the full path of the event was two miles away at 47.236212,-120.965840, at 3500', roughly centered. Object traveled from my right to left for about an outstretched finger length distance. |
